1.4.2.3. 死信频道错误处理程序
死子频道允许您将任何故障事件重定向到任何其他组件(如第三方 URI、队列或其他 Kamelet),用于定义如何处理失败事件,如下例所示:
apiVersion: camel.apache.org/v1alpha1 kind: KameletBinding metadata: name: my-kamelet-binding spec: source: ... sink: ... errorHandler: dead-letter-channel: endpoint: ref: 1 kind: Kamelet apiVersion: camel.apache.org/v1alpha1 name: error-handler properties: 2 message: "ERROR!" ... parameters: 3 maximumRedeliveries: 1
-
对于 端点,您可以使用
ref
或uri
。根据kind
,apiVersion
和name
的值的 Camel K operator interpretsref
。您可以使用任何 Kamelet、Kafka Topic 频道或 Knative 目的地。 -
属于端点 的属性 (本例中为 Kamelet,名为
error-handler
)。 - 属于 dead-letter-channel 错误处理程序类型 的参数。